Можно заставить числа Теоремы вести себя как числа подподраздела в латексе?

Я хотел бы задать два вопроса о нумерациях в Латексе, для которого я не могу найти любую точную ссылку. Я буду очень счастлив, если кто-то мог бы выручить меня на этом.

Вопрос 1) - это возможный пронумеровать теоремы и подподразделы последовательно следующим образом:


2 Раздела два

2.1 Подраздел

2.1.1 Подподраздел

Теорема 2.1.2: Обратите внимание, что число теоремы ведет себя как число подподраздела.

2.1.3 Следующий подподраздел

Теорема 2.1.4 Следующих теоремы.

2.2 Следующий подраздел

Так в основном я хочу, чтобы мои числа Теоремы следовали за той же нумерацией как подподраздел.


Вопрос 2) - это возможный сделать весь раздел, и числа теоремы следуют за номером абзаца как показано ниже:


58 Абзац

Теорема 58.1. Теорема в параграфе 58.

59 Следующих абзацев

Теорема 59.1. Следующая теорема.

5
задан MNT 20 January 2010 в 10:08
поделиться

3 ответа

первый вопрос:

Да, это возможно, используя AMS \ NewTheorem Command. Существует два способа использования его:

\newtheorem{<name>}{<caption>}[<numbers within>]
\newtheorem{<name>}[<numbers like>]{<caption>}

Аргументы Имя и заголовок Говорит для себя. Дополнительные аргументы должны быть счетчиками. При использовании номеров в пределах создается новый счетчик (называемый имя ), который сбрасывается всякий раз, когда имя STEM STEMPLED. Второй тип вызова, используя номера , таких как , не создает нового счетчика, но указывает, какой счетчик должен использоваться для номера этого вида теоремы. Конечно, когда теорема вставлена, этот счетчик также ступенчатен.

В вашей ситуации вы, вероятно, должны сделать что-то вроде

\newtheorem{myTheorem}[subsubsection]{Theorem}

, в частности, в том, что унылые макросы - счетчики называются без обратной косочки.

Второй вопрос:

Встроенные счетчики в латексе обычно поставляются с макросом, который принимает счетчик счетчика, а форматы есть. Для прилавки foo этот макрос будет \ Thefoo . Изменение появления счетчика может быть сделано подобное:

\renewcommand{\thefoo}{\arabic{foo}}

приведет к значению в наборах набора арабских чисел. Также \ Chill \ ALP, \ Roman and \ Roman для цифр, столиц, строчные римские цифры и заглавные римские цифры, соответственно. Возможно, разные пакеты обеспечивают еще много таких макросов.

Я не совсем уверен, что вам нужно именно, но попробуйте что-то вроде

\renewcommand{\thetheorem}{\theparagraph.\arabic{theorem}}

, если теоремы имеют свой собственный счетчик. Если вы используете другой счетчик для теорем (например, в Q1), вместо этого измените макрос формата для этого счетчика.

Окончательный комментарий

Использование

\newtheorem{myTheorem}[subsubsection]{Theorem}

установит форматирование номеров теоремы к тому, что вы ожидаете автоматически: \ Thesubsubsubsection. \ Arabic {теорема} .

10
ответ дан 18 December 2019 в 13:14
поделиться

Вам нужно использовать

\newtheorem{theorem}[subsubsection]{Theorem} 

или

\newtheorem{theorem}[paragraph]{Theorem} 

см.:

3
ответ дан 18 December 2019 в 13:14
поделиться
1
ответ дан 18 December 2019 в 13:14
поделиться
Другие вопросы по тегам:

Похожие вопросы: